Aging Beautifully Day 8 - Share Your Losses

Aging often brings with it a series of changes, and perhaps one of the most significant challenges is dealing with loss. These losses can be of various kinds, including personal, emotional, and physical. Recognizing and addressing these losses appropriately is essential for emotional health.

Inspiration can sometimes be found in unexpected places, such as a deck of cards. Each card may carry a unique message accompanied by an image. These cards serve as gentle reminders of the truths we might already know but need to rediscover and embody on our journey.

One particular message focuses on embracing and sharing losses. The advice here is clear: "Loss is perhaps the most challenging part of our lives." When tragedy occurs, the natural instinct may be to "Retreat into your heart." However, healing, as suggested, requires openness and the courage to share our experiences.

Sharing one's losses with others isn't just about speaking them out loud; it's about inviting others to walk along the healing path with us. Loss, while a deeply personal experience, can sometimes find solace and understanding in shared experience. Communication not only enhances connection but lights the path to recovery by letting "light in."

  • Encourages finding communities or support groups where sharing losses is embraced.
  • Suggests writing in a journal as a means to express emotions constructively.
  • Emphasizes the value of discussing grief openly with friends and family.

Through expressing our grief, we open pathways to healing. By allowing ourselves to be vulnerable, we not only process our losses but can also help others by showing them they are not alone. In the face of tragedy, the key is understanding that losses "cannot heal in darkness," highlighting the importance of connections, empathy, and support in the healing journey.
